London: consular officials in patronage for the collection of fingerprint

LONDON - The collaboration between the Consulate General in London and the Italian patronages - ACLI, Inas Cisl, Inca Cgil and Ital Uil - continues for the collection of fingerprints of compatriots who need to request or renew their passport.

In fact, the Consulate has recently communicated the next available dates for which to make an appointment, by contacting the chosen patronage.

ACLI (134, Clerkenwell Road): Thursday 30 March, Thursday 27 April, Thursday 25 May, Thursday 29 June and Thursday 20 July – from 2.00pm onwards;

INAS-CISL (248, Vauxhall Bridge Road): Friday 24 March, Friday 28 April, Friday 19 May and Friday 23 June – from 2.00 pm onwards;

ITAL-UIL (23-28 Great Russell Street): Wednesday 26 April, Wednesday 31 May, Wednesday 28 June, Wednesday 19 July – from 2.00 pm onwards;

INCA-CGIL (124, Canonbury Road): Wednesday 19 April, Wednesday 7 June, Wednesday 5 July – from 10.00 onwards.
